Description

A rare anthology of early‑modern correspondence, this volume gathers the voices of learned women from across Italy and beyond. In letters addressed to monarchs, diplomats and fellow scholars, they share counsel on governance, moral duty and the challenges of power. Their prose blends heartfelt devotion with sharp political insight, urging rulers to temper justice with mercy and to protect the vulnerable within their realms.

Beyond courtly advice, the collection reveals a vivid network of intellectual exchange among women who defy the era’s expectations of silence. Readers hear pleas for education, appeals for religious devotion, and reflections on personal loss, all rendered in a lyrical yet practical style. By presenting these testimonies side by side, the work offers a window into the aspirations, anxieties and resilient spirit of women striving to shape their societies from behind the parchment.

About the author

Ortensio Landi

Ortensio Landi

A restless Renaissance voice, this 16th-century Italian writer became known for witty, provocative books that challenged accepted opinions and played with paradox. His work moved easily between satire, dialogue, travel writing, and literary experimentation.
